  • Posted by Jay Hamilton-Roth on Member
    A slogan/tagline should mention a key (ideally, unique) benefit you offer your customers. Unfortunately, you haven't provided us with that piece. That means the ideas we'll generate are likely to be generic and therefore not effective for your marketing.

    Someone hiring you would expect you to focus on quality and reliability as well as customer satisfaction. They don't care who does the construction work - they're depending upon you to get the job done on-time, to specification, and at (or below) the estimated cost.

    Based on your past clientele, why exactly did they choose to hire you? Did they provide referrals to other clients? If so, what did they tell the referrals?
